Aligning with Industry 4.0: Strategies of ABB, Schneider Electric, Rockwell Automation, and Siemens
Industry 4.0 presents a substantial shift in manufacturing, characterized by the integration of cutting-edge technologies like the Internet of Things (IoT), cloud computing, and artificial intelligence. Leading industrial automation companies such as ABB, Schneider Electric, Rockwell Automation, and Siemens are actively adapting to these transformative trends to Drives remain at the forefront of innovation.
Each company has adopted a unique strategy to align with Industry 4.0 principles. For instance, ABB focuses on creating interconnected ecosystems through its Connected Industries platform, enabling real-time data exchange and analytics for enhanced operational efficiency. Schneider Electric emphasizes the importance of energy optimization in a connected world, offering solutions like EcoStruxure to empower industrial facilities with intelligent automation and sustainable practices. Rockwell Automation leverages its knowledge in automation and control systems to provide platforms like FactoryTalk that facilitate digital transformation and predictive maintenance. Siemens, meanwhile, promotes the concept of the "digital twin" – a virtual representation of physical assets – to enable simulation for improved performance and decision-making.
